gitlab-setup

依然是出于未来的考虑,并且大家都在说gitlab的安装运维成本很高,自己体验下。花了两天时间安装了一个。整体感受还是安装过程比较繁琐,主要是ruby相关的插件以及安装过程不熟导致的。看样子当年没有沿着ror的路走下去也是万幸哇,像python,ruby等语言有一个特性,就是和C以及C++靠得很近,像一些python,ruby的高性能插件都是C写的。而习惯了vm之上的语言的同学们,很容易迷失在各种configure,make之中,尤其是编译安装出错之后。有时其实也没啥捷径,一点点观察异常堆栈,仔细看README,找问题,不行就google,实在无解,可以试着在stackoverflow上提个问,上面的牛还是多。

最后附上gitlab的安装说明:

https://github.com/gitlabhq/gitlabhq/blob/5-0-stable/doc/install/installation.md